June 3, 2004
Name
of product:
Room Air Conditioning and Heating Units
Units: 5,800
Manufacturer/Importer: Electrolux Home Products Inc., of Cleveland, Ohio
Hazard: The heating coil in the units can be damaged during assembly,
causing an electrical short and overheating, which poses a fire hazard to
consumers.
Description: The recalled air conditioning/heating units are installed
“thru-the-wall” and include the Frigidaire FAH12EM21 model and Carrier models
52FED31201AA.. The model numbers can be found on a serial plate on the side of
the unit. The beige AC/heating units are about 14” high, 24” wide, and 20” in
depth.
Sold by: Independent dealer, builders, and remodelers between June 2003
and September 2003 for about $500.
Manufactured in: United States.
Remedy: Consumers should stop using the units immediately and contact
Electrolux for a free inspection and repair, if needed.
